Comcast to offer Netflix, Peacock, Apple TV+ bundle: What to know about streaming bundles

The latest streaming bundle packaging some of the most popular streaming services on the market may be available soon.
Comcast CEO Brian Roberts unveiled plans Tuesday at MoffettNathanson’s 2024 Media, Internet and Communications Conference for StreamSaver, a new streaming bundle that will combine Netflix, Peacock and Apple TV+ into a three-way bundle at a discount, according to reports.
StreamSaver will be available to all Comcast broadband, TV and mobile customers, Variety reported, although Roberts did not give any pricing details. USA TODAY has reached out to Comcast for more information.
It is the latest streaming bundle to hit the market as both the options for streaming services and the prices have risen over the years.
Interested in bundling? Here's what to know about the streaming bundles already available, or coming soon for customers.

StreamSaver Comcast bundle
- What is it? The bundle from Comcast will package Netflix, Peacock and Apple TV+.
- Price: Prices for StreamSaver have not been announced.
- When is it coming? Comcast CEO Brian Roberts said the bundle will be introduced later this month.
Disney, Warner Bros. Discovery streaming bundle
- What is it? In May, Disney Entertainment and Warner Bros. Discovery announced a new streaming bundle combining Disney+, Hulu and Max will be available as a package on any of the three platforms.
- Price: Prices for ad and add-free subscription options have not been announced.
- When is it coming? The bundle will begin this summer.
Disney+, Hulu and ESPN+ streaming bundle
- What is it? Disney now offers two streaming bundles: Hulu and Disney+ and Hulu, Disney+ and ESPN+.
- Price: Hulu and Disney+ is $9.99 a month with ads, and Hulu, Disney+ and ESPN+ is $14.99 a month with ads.
- When is it coming? Both versions of the bundle are already available.
ESPN, Fox and Warner Bros. Discovery sports bundle
- What is it? ESPN, Fox and Warner Bros. Discovery will join to offer sports fans a new bundle, which will cover all major sports including NFL, NBA, MLB and NHL games.
- Price: Prices for the bundle have not been announced.
- When is it coming? The sports bundle will become available this fall.
Verizon Netflix and Max streaming bundle
- What is it? Verizon offers a Netflix and Max bundle with ads for Verizon's myPlan customers.
- Price: Available for for Verizon's myPlan customers at $10 per month.
- When is it coming? The bundle is available for for Verizon's myPlan customers now.
